SynStudia-Azoxystrobin 12.5% + Tebuconazole 12.5% sc
SynStudia (Azoxystrobin 12.5% + Tebuconazole 12.5% SC) is a unique pre-mix combination with This fungicide is formulated to provide effective control against a wide range of fungal diseases in various crops. It eliminates the diseases from the root and prevents them from spreading.
Diseases: Leaf spots, Blights, Powdery mildews, Rusts, Anthracnose, Alternaria leaf blight, Fusarium blight, Septoria leaf spot, Cercospora leaf spot, Rhizoctonia root rot, Sclerotinia stem rot, Botrytis gray mold, Downy mildew, Scab, Early and late blight.
Recommondate crop:Wheat, Rice, Maize, Soybean, Cotton, Barley, Potato, Tomato, Cucumbers, Melons, squash, Grapes, Apple, Oranges, Lemons, Banana, Coffee, Sugar, Sunflower and Sorghum
Dosage:
2 ml/litre of water,
30 ml/pump (15 litre pump)
300 ml/Acre Spray.

Precaution:
Do not use cooking utensils for preparing sprays. Use stick for stirring the spray solution. Wear hand gloves to avoid contact with the skin. Also avoid inhalation and contact with eyes. Wear protective clothing, mask, goggles, boots, while spraying and do not expose yourself to spray drift. Do not blow nozzles with mouth. Do not eat, drink or smoke while handling or applying the product. Do not store unused spray solution. Clean sprayers, buckets and other utensils with water daily after use. Wash hands with soap and plenty of water and change clothes after the work is over. Also wash the contaminated clothes. DO NOT allow spray to drift onto rivers, lakes, ponds, ditches or other waterways. DO NOT allow discharging left over spray material or empty containers to contaminate waterways.
Direction of Use:
Measure out required quantity of the product and mix it well with a small quantity of water. Add the remaining quantity of water as specified through agitation for total coverage of crop with suitable sprayers.
Symptoms Of Poisoning:
Poisoning symptoms in rodents are non-specific, may cause symptoms of ataxia, salivation, lachrymation and decreased breathing etc.
Antidote:
No specific antidote is known. Apply symptomatic therapy.
First Aid:
Remove the affected person from the danger zone to a well-ventilated room or to fresh air and protect from under cooling. IN CASE OF SUSPECTED POISONING: Immediately call a physician. IN CASE OF SKIN CONTACT: remove contaminated clothing and thoroughly wash the affected parts of the body with soap and water. IN CASE OF EYE CONTACT: Rinse eyes with clean water for several minutes and immediately call a physician. IN CASE OF INGESTION: Repeatedly administer medicinal charcoal in a large quantity of water. NOTE: Never give anything by mouth to an unconscious person. Do not induce vomiting.
